Change #365
| Changed by | lvbote |
| Changed at | Mon 23 Mar 2020 14:44:36 |
| Repository | http://192.168.123.218:8888/svn/BHClient/branches/BH5000/4.8.x |
| Project | BHClient |
| Revision | 14791 |
Comments
[CHG] 调整概貌图CImageEx相关代码结构。 修改原因: 最近修改代码过程中,发现重新计算测点框、标题等位置的重复代码很多,散布于CPlantGraphR::OnSize、CPanelContain和CMaxGraphFrame中,不易后期维护。 修改方案: 在不改变原有功能的基础上,优化代码结构,将重新计算位置相关代码整合至CImageEx中,明确CImageEx职责,即在合适的位置显示相关内容。
Changed files
- KD5000/PlantGraphR/ImageEx.cpp
- KD5000/PlantGraphR/ImageEx.h
- KD5000/PlantGraphR/ListBoxEx.cpp
- KD5000/PlantGraphR/ListBoxEx.h
- KD5000/PlantGraphR/MaxGraphFrame.cpp
- KD5000/PlantGraphR/MaxGraphFrame.h
- KD5000/PlantGraphR/PanelContainer.cpp
- KD5000/PlantGraphR/PanelContainer.h